Chennai to Delhi: 5-Day Family Friendly Itinerary

Wednesday, November 1: Exploring Chennai

Start your trip in Chennai by immersing yourself in the city's rich cultural heritage. In the morning, visit the magnificent Kapaleeshwarar Temple, known for its stunning Dravidian architecture. Afterward, head to Marina Beach, the longest urban beach in India, for some family fun under the sun. In the afternoon, explore the Government Museum, home to a vast collection of ancient artifacts and artworks. As the evening sets in, take a leisurely walk around the historic Fort St. George, the oldest surviving British architectural monument in India.

  • Kapaleeshwarar Temple: Estimated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Marina Beach: Estimated Cost - Free,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Government Museum: Estimated Cost - INR 250 per person,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Fort St. George: Estimated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
Thursday, November 2: Historical Exploration in Jaipur

Fly from Chennai to Jaipur in the morning. Upon arrival, start your day by visiting the iconic Amer Fort, a magnificent hilltop fortress offering panoramic views of the city. In the afternoon, explore the City Palace, a splendid palace complex featuring a blend of Rajput and Mughal architecture. Don't miss the nearby Hawa Mahal, also known as the "Palace of Winds," famous for its intricate honeycomb-like facade. In the evening, visit the bustling markets of Jaipur, such as Johri Bazaar and Bapu Bazaar, and indulge in some traditional Rajasthani shopping.

  • Amer Fort: Estimated Cost - INR 200 per person,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• City Palace: Estimated Cost - INR 500 per person,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Hawa Mahal: Estimated Cost - INR 50 per person,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Johri Bazaar and Bapu Bazaar: Estimated Cost - Variable,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
Friday, November 3: Agra's Architectural Wonders

Travel from Jaipur to Agra in the morning. Begin your day by marveling at the awe-inspiring Taj Mahal, one of the Seven Wonders of the World. Spend the afternoon exploring the majestic Agra Fort, a UNESCO World Heritage site that offers a glimpse into the Mughal Empire's grandeur. In the evening, visit the bustling markets of Agra, such as Sadar Bazaar, to shop for souvenirs and sample local delicacies.

  • Taj Mahal: Estimated Cost - INR 1300 per person,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Agra Fort: Estimated Cost - INR 600 per person,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Sadar Bazaar: Estimated Cost - Variable,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
Saturday, November 4: Historical Charm in Delhi

Travel from Agra to Delhi in the morning. Start your day by exploring the magnificent Red Fort, a UNESCO World Heritage site that served as the main residence of the Mughal emperors. In the afternoon, visit Qutub Minar, the world's tallest brick minaret, and explore the complex of ancient monuments surrounding it. As the evening sets in, take a rickshaw ride through the bustling streets of Chandni Chowk, the oldest and busiest market in Delhi, and indulge in some street food delights.

  • Red Fort: Estimated Cost - INR 550 per person,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Qutub Minar: Estimated Cost - INR 600 per person,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Chandni Chowk: Estimated Cost - Variable,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
Sunday, November 5: Exploring New Delhi

In New Delhi, start your day by visiting the iconic India Gate, a war memorial dedicated to Indian soldiers. In the afternoon, explore the grandeur of Humayun's Tomb, a UNESCO World Heritage site and a magnificent example of Mughal architecture. Visit the nearby Lotus Temple, known for its beautiful lotus-shaped structure and serene atmosphere. As the evening sets in, take a relaxing stroll around Lodhi Gardens, a lush green oasis in the heart of the city.

  • India Gate: Estimated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Humayun's Tomb: Estimated Cost - INR 600 per person,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Lotus Temple: Estimated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Lodhi Gardens: Estimated Cost - Free, Time Spent - 2-3 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

While visiting Delhi, make sure to explore the colorful and bustling markets of Old Delhi, such as Chandni Chowk, where you can find everything from spices and jewelry to textiles and street food. Another off the beaten path attraction is the Akshardham Temple, a stunning architectural marvel that showcases Indian art, spirituality, and culture. For a fun-filled day with the family, head to the Adventure Island amusement park, offering a wide range of thrilling rides and attractions for all ages.
